[0037] The traffic flow parameter prediction method based on fuzzy Kalman filter of the present invention comprises the following steps:
[0038] 1) Arrange detectors in each lane upstream of the road section and each lane downstream of the road section to collect real-time traffic flow parameter data;
[0039] 2) Obtain the historical traffic flow parameter data of each lane detector in the same period;
[0040] 3) The dynamic Kalman filter traffic flow parameter prediction model is constructed by using the Kalman filter technology, and the description of the dynamic Kalman filter traffic flow parameter prediction model is as shown in formula (1):
[0041] QL(τ+k)=H 0 V(τ)+H 1 V(τ-1)+…+H n-1 V(τ-n+1)+ω(τ) (1)
